(MITT) re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.26,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.2468 by 5.35%. Revenue details were not disclosed for the quarter. The stock closed unchanged following the announcement, reflecting a neutral market reaction to the results.

MITT's first-quarter performance was primarily driven by its residential mortgage-backed securities (RMBS) and mortgage servicing rights (MSR) portfolios, which benefited from a relatively stable interest rate environment. The company reported net income attributable to common stockholders of approximately $6.2 million (implied from shares outstanding), supported by a net interest spread that remained within management’s target range. Credit performance across the agency and non-agency holdings continued to be strong, with delinquencies at low levels. Operating expenses were well controlled, contributing to the positive earnings surprise. The EPS beat was partly due to slightly higher-than-expected prepayment speeds, which boosted realized gains on the MSR hedge positions. However, the company continues to manage its leverage cautiously, maintaining a debt-to-equity ratio in line with its historical average. The agency RMBS book saw modest spread tightening, while non-agency positions added incremental yield. Overall, the quarter demonstrated MITT’s ability to generate stable earnings in a gradually normalizing rate environment. TPG Mortgage Investment Trust Inc. Management did not provide explicit forward guidance for the remainder of 2026, but based on current market conditions, the company expects to sustain its dividend payout level. The strategic priority remains optimizing the balance between agency and non-agency assets to capture yield while mitigating interest rate risk. Hedging activities are likely to continue focusing on convexity and prepayment exposure. A key risk factor is the potential for Federal Reserve policy shifts, which could reintroduce volatility in short-term rates and widen mortgage spreads. Additionally, the ongoing housing supply shortage may keep home prices elevated, supporting collateral performance but also reducing new origination volumes that affect MSR valuations. MITT anticipates maintaining a conservative capital allocation stance, prioritizing book value stability over aggressive growth. The company may also evaluate selective accretive asset purchases if spreads become more attractive. Any changes in regulatory capital requirements for mortgage REITs could influence leverage targets going forward. TPG Mortgage Investment Trust Inc. The stock’s flat price reaction suggests that the EPS beat was largely anticipated by the market, or that investors are awaiting more clarity on the rate outlook. Analyst commentary following the release has been subdued, with most firms reiterating neutral ratings given the narrow trading range of the equity. Some analysts note that MITT’s price-to-book ratio remains below 1.0, which may offer a value entry for income-focused investors, but the high dividend yield (currently ~11%) carries inherent risk. Key factors to watch in the coming quarters include the trajectory of the Federal Reserve’s rate decisions, prepayment speeds, and the company’s ability to maintain net interest margin stability. Investors should monitor the quarterly book value update and any changes in the dividend policy. Near-term catalysts could include a more dovish Fed stance that compresses mortgage spreads, or a material shift in prepayment risk that affects earnings consistency.
